Beefy Veggie Taco Roll-Ups

Of all the battles a home cook faces, the weeknight dinner dilemma is perhaps the most relentless. The search for a meal that is quick, satisfying, and, most importantly, approved by every member of the family can feel like an impossible quest. I remember one particularly hectic Tuesday, staring into the fridge, feeling completely uninspired. I had ground beef, a collection of vegetables nearing their expiration date, and a package of tortillas. My mind immediately went to tacos, but I wanted something different—something less messy for the kids and a little more exciting for the adults. That’s when the idea for these Beefy Veggie Taco Roll-Ups was born. I decided to combine the savory, beloved flavors of a beef taco with the convenient, handheld form of a pinwheel or roll-up. The result was nothing short of a revelation. The aroma of seasoned beef and sizzling veggies filled the kitchen, and as I pulled the golden-brown, cheesy rolls from the oven, I had a feeling I was onto a winner. The family descended upon them, and the platter was cleared in record time, accompanied by requests for a repeat performance the very next week. These roll-ups have since become a staple in our home—our go-to solution for busy weeknights, a crowd-pleasing party appetizer, and the perfect way to sneak a healthy dose of vegetables into a meal that feels like a treat. They are the delicious, versatile, and stress-free answer to the eternal question: “What’s for dinner?”

Ingredients

  • 1 tbsp Olive Oil: Used for sautéing the vegetables and browning the beef, creating a flavorful base.
  • 1 lb Lean Ground Beef (90/10): The star of the show. Using lean beef minimizes excess grease while providing a rich, savory flavor.
  • 1 small Yellow Onion, finely diced: Adds a foundational sweet and aromatic flavor that complements the beef perfectly.
  • 1 Red Bell Pepper, finely diced: Provides a sweet crunch and a vibrant splash of color.
  • 1 Green Bell Pepper, finely diced: Offers a slightly more earthy flavor to balance the sweetness of the red pepper.
  • 2 cloves Garlic, minced: A crucial aromatic that infuses the entire filling with its pungent, savory notes.
  • 1 packet (1 oz) Taco Seasoning: The easiest way to get that classic, well-balanced taco flavor. Use your favorite brand, or a homemade blend.
  • 4 oz Cream Cheese, softened: This is the secret ingredient that creates a creamy, luscious filling and helps everything bind together.
  • 1/2 cup Salsa: Adds moisture, tang, and another layer of tomato and chili flavor to the beef mixture.
  • 1 cup Shredded Mexican Cheese Blend (or Cheddar): Melds everything together with its gooey, cheesy goodness. Reserve a little for sprinkling on top.
  • 1/4 cup chopped fresh Cilantro: Brings a fresh, citrusy brightness that cuts through the richness of the beef and cheese.
  • 8-10 Large (10-inch) Flour Tortillas: These are the vessel for our delicious filling. Large, soft tortillas are easiest to roll without cracking.
  • 2 tbsp Melted Butter or Olive Oil: Brushed on the outside of the roll-ups before baking to ensure they become golden-brown and crispy.

Instructions

  1. Prepare the Pan and Veggies: Heat 1 tablespoon of olive oil in a large skillet or Dutch oven over medium-high heat. Once the oil is shimmering, add the finely diced yellow onion and both red and green bell peppers. Sauté for 4-5 minutes, stirring occasionally, until they begin to soften and the onion becomes translucent. Add the minced garlic and cook for another minute until fragrant.
  2. Brown the Beef: Add the lean ground beef to the skillet with the vegetables. Use a spatula or wooden spoon to break the beef apart into small crumbles. Cook until the beef is fully browned and no pink remains, which should take about 6-8 minutes. If you used a higher-fat beef, be sure to drain off any excess grease at this stage.
  3. Season the Filling: Sprinkle the packet of taco seasoning over the beef and vegetable mixture. Stir well to ensure everything is evenly coated. Cook for one minute to toast the spices and deepen their flavor.
  4. Create the Creamy Base: Reduce the heat to low. Add the softened cream cheese and the salsa to the skillet. Stir continuously until the cream cheese is completely melted and has combined with the beef mixture to create a creamy, cohesive filling.
  5. Add Cheese and Cilantro: Remove the skillet from the heat. Fold in 3/4 cup of the shredded Mexican cheese blend and the chopped fresh cilantro. Stir until the cheese is just beginning to melt and is well-distributed throughout the filling.
  6. Assemble the Roll-Ups: Lay a large flour tortilla on a clean, flat surface. Spread about 1/2 to 3/4 cup of the warm beef mixture evenly over the tortilla, leaving a small 1/2-inch border around the edges. Be careful not to overfill, as this can cause the roll-ups to burst or become difficult to slice.
  7. Roll and Slice: Tightly roll the tortilla up like a jelly roll. The warmth of the filling will help the tortilla stay pliable. Using a sharp serrated knife, carefully slice the roll into 1-inch thick pinwheels. A gentle sawing motion works best to keep the circular shape intact. Repeat this process with the remaining tortillas and filling.
  8. Bake to Perfection: Preheat your oven to 400°F (200°C). Line a large baking sheet with parchment paper for easy cleanup. Arrange the sliced roll-ups on the baking sheet, leaving a little space between each one. Brush the tops and sides lightly with the melted butter or olive oil. Sprinkle the remaining 1/4 cup of shredded cheese over the tops of the pinwheels.
  9. Serve Warm: Bake for 12-15 minutes, or until the roll-ups are heated through, the cheese is melted and bubbly, and the edges of the tortillas are golden-brown and slightly crispy. Let them cool for a few minutes before serving, as the filling will be very hot.

Nutrition Facts

  • Servings: 8
  • Calories per serving: Approximately 380 kcal
  • Protein: Packed with around 20g of protein per serving, primarily from the ground beef and cheese, making these roll-ups a satisfying and filling option that helps build and repair muscle.
  • Fiber: The bell peppers, onion, and whole tortillas contribute a decent amount of dietary fiber, which is essential for digestive health and helps you feel full longer.
  • Iron: Ground beef is an excellent source of heme iron, a type of iron that is easily absorbed by the body. Iron is crucial for carrying oxygen in the blood and preventing fatigue.
  • Calcium: Thanks to the generous amount of cream cheese and shredded cheese, these roll-ups provide a good source of calcium, which is vital for strong bones and teeth.
  • Vitamin C: The red and green bell peppers are rich in Vitamin C, a powerful antioxidant that supports the immune system and skin health.

Preparation Time

These Beefy Veggie Taco Roll-Ups are a fantastic option for a timely meal. The entire process is streamlined and efficient, making it perfect for a weeknight.

  • Prep Time: 15 minutes (dicing vegetables, measuring ingredients)
  • Cook Time: 25 minutes (sautéing, browning beef, baking)
  • Total Time: 40 minutes

From start to finish, you can have a hot, delicious, and satisfying meal on the table in under an hour, proving that you don’t need to sacrifice flavor for convenience.

How to Serve

The versatility of these Beefy Veggie Taco Roll-Ups is one of their greatest strengths. They can be dressed up or down for any occasion. Here are some fantastic ways to serve them:

As a Main Course

For a complete and hearty family dinner, serve the roll-ups as the star of the plate.

  • Pair with Classic Sides: Arrange 4-5 roll-ups per person alongside a scoop of Spanish rice and a helping of seasoned black beans.
  • With a Fresh Salad: Balance the richness of the roll-ups with a crisp and refreshing side salad. A simple mix of romaine lettuce, cherry tomatoes, cucumber, and a light cilantro-lime vinaigrette is perfect.
  • Elote-Style Corn: Serve with a side of Mexican street corn (elote), either on the cob or as a corn salad, for a sweet, creamy, and tangy contrast.

As an Appetizer or Party Food

These are a guaranteed hit at any gathering, from game day to holiday parties.

  • Create a Platter: Arrange the roll-ups neatly on a large serving platter. Garnish the platter with fresh cilantro sprigs and lime wedges for a professional look.
  • Set Up a Dipping Bar: The best part of any appetizer is the dips! Set out small bowls with a variety of sauces so guests can customize their experience.
  • Easy to Handle: Their bite-sized, self-contained nature makes them the perfect finger food, eliminating the need for extra cutlery and reducing cleanup.

Perfect Dipping Sauces and Toppings

Dipping is non-negotiable! Elevate your roll-ups with these classic and creative accompaniments.

  • Sour Cream or Crema: A cool and tangy classic that balances the savory seasoning.
  • Salsa: A simple tomato salsa adds a fresh, acidic kick.
  • Guacamole: Creamy, rich guacamole is a natural partner for any taco-flavored dish.
  • Queso Dip: For the ultimate indulgence, serve with a side of warm, melted queso dip.
  • Chipotle Aioli: Mix mayonnaise with a little adobo sauce from a can of chipotles, lime juice, and garlic powder for a smoky and spicy dip.
  • Freshly Diced Tomatoes and Onions: A simple pico de gallo offers a burst of freshness.

Additional Tips

  1. Choose the Right Tortillas: For the best results, use large (10-inch) “burrito-style” flour tortillas. They are soft and pliable, which prevents them from cracking when you roll them. Warming the tortillas for 10-15 seconds in the microwave before filling can make them even more flexible.
  2. Achieve a Drier Filling: The key to avoiding soggy roll-ups is a relatively dry filling. If your beef releases a lot of fat, be sure to drain it thoroughly. Likewise, if your salsa is very watery, drain some of the excess liquid before adding it to the skillet. The cream cheese should make it creamy, not wet.
  3. Veggie Variations: Don’t be afraid to customize the vegetables! Finely diced zucchini, mushrooms, or even canned corn (drained well) make excellent additions. For a spicy kick, add a finely minced jalapeño along with the bell peppers.
  4. Make-Ahead Magic: You can prepare the entire beef and veggie filling up to 2 days in advance. Let it cool completely and store it in an airtight container in the refrigerator. When you’re ready to eat, simply warm the filling gently, assemble the roll-ups, and bake as directed. This is a game-changer for party prep.
  5. Freezer-Friendly Instructions: These roll-ups freeze beautifully. For best results, assemble and slice the roll-ups but do not bake them. Place them in a single layer on a baking sheet and “flash freeze” for one hour. Once solid, transfer them to a freezer-safe bag or container. They can be stored for up to 3 months. Bake directly from frozen, adding about 10-15 minutes to the baking time.
  6. Don’t Overfill: It can be tempting to pack each tortilla with the delicious filling, but restraint is key. Overfilling makes the tortillas difficult to roll tightly and can cause the filling to squeeze out during slicing and baking. A thin, even layer is all you need.
  7. Serrated Knife is Your Best Friend: When it comes to slicing the rolls into pinwheels, a sharp serrated knife (like a bread knife) is essential. A standard chef’s knife can compress the roll, whereas the gentle sawing motion of a serrated blade cuts cleanly without squishing your perfectly formed roll-ups.
  8. Customize Your Cheese: While a Mexican blend or cheddar is classic, feel free to experiment with other cheeses. Pepper Jack will add a spicy kick, while a mix of Monterey Jack and Colby will give you an extra-melty, gooey result.

FAQ Section

1. Can I use ground turkey or chicken instead of beef?
Absolutely! This recipe is incredibly versatile. You can easily substitute the ground beef with the same amount of ground turkey or ground chicken for a lighter version. Since poultry is leaner, you may need to add a touch more olive oil at the beginning to prevent sticking. The cooking process remains the same: simply brown the ground poultry with the vegetables until it’s cooked through before proceeding with the recipe.

2. Are these Beefy Veggie Taco Roll-Ups spicy?
As written, the recipe has a mild, savory flavor that is generally kid-friendly. The spice level comes almost entirely from the packet of taco seasoning and the salsa you choose. To increase the heat, you can select a “hot” taco seasoning, use a spicy salsa, or add a finely minced jalapeño or a pinch of cayenne pepper to the beef mixture. To keep it completely mild, ensure you use mild taco seasoning and salsa.

3. My roll-ups fell apart when I sliced them. What did I do wrong?
This is a common issue that usually stems from one of three things. First, the roll might not have been rolled tightly enough. Be sure to tuck the end in and roll it as snugly as possible. Second, the filling might have been too wet. Ensure you drain all excess grease and liquid. Third, you may have overfilled the tortilla, which prevents it from sealing properly. A thinner layer of filling allows for a tighter roll. Using a sharp serrated knife also makes a huge difference in getting clean cuts.

4. How do I store and reheat leftovers?
Leftover baked roll-ups can be stored in an airtight container in the refrigerator for up to 3-4 days. While you can reheat them in the microwave for a quick snack, they will lose their crispiness. For the best results, reheat them in an oven or toaster oven at 350°F (175°C) for 8-10 minutes, or until warmed through and crispy again. An air fryer also works wonderfully for reheating, usually for 3-4 minutes at 350°F.

5. Can I make these gluten-free?
Yes, you can adapt this recipe to be gluten-free. The primary source of gluten is the flour tortillas. Simply substitute them with your favorite brand of large, gluten-free tortillas. Be aware that some gluten-free tortillas can be more prone to cracking, so warming them slightly before rolling is highly recommended. Also, double-check that your taco seasoning packet is certified gluten-free, as some brands use flour as a thickener.

6. What’s the best way to get my kids to eat the veggies in this recipe?
The beauty of this recipe is that the vegetables are cooked down and blended with the cheesy, beefy filling, making them less noticeable to picky eaters. To further “hide” them, you can dice the peppers and onions even more finely. You could also shred carrots or zucchini on a box grater and sauté them along with the other veggies; they will practically melt into the filling, adding nutrients without altering the texture significantly.

7. Can I cook these in an air fryer?
Yes, an air fryer is a fantastic way to cook these taco roll-ups, and it makes them extra crispy! Preheat your air fryer to 375°F (190°C). Place the sliced roll-ups in a single layer in the air fryer basket, making sure not to overcrowd it (you may need to cook in batches). Air fry for 6-8 minutes, or until they are golden-brown and the cheese is bubbly.

8. Why are my tortillas soggy on the bottom after baking?
Soggy bottoms are almost always caused by excess moisture in the filling. There are a few culprits. First, failing to drain the grease from the beef can lead to oil seeping out and saturating the tortilla. Second, using a very liquidy salsa can introduce too much water. Finally, letting the assembled, unbaked roll-ups sit for too long on the pan before baking can allow moisture from the warm filling to soak into the tortilla. Assembling and baking them right away is the best practice to ensure a crispy, not soggy, result.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Beefy Veggie Taco Roll-Ups


  • Author: Amanda

Ingredients

Scale
  • 1 tbsp Olive Oil: Used for sautéing the vegetables and browning the beef, creating a flavorful base.
  • 1 lb Lean Ground Beef (90/10): The star of the show. Using lean beef minimizes excess grease while providing a rich, savory flavor.
  • 1 small Yellow Onion, finely diced: Adds a foundational sweet and aromatic flavor that complements the beef perfectly.
  • 1 Red Bell Pepper, finely diced: Provides a sweet crunch and a vibrant splash of color.
  • 1 Green Bell Pepper, finely diced: Offers a slightly more earthy flavor to balance the sweetness of the red pepper.
  • 2 cloves Garlic, minced: A crucial aromatic that infuses the entire filling with its pungent, savory notes.
  • 1 packet (1 oz) Taco Seasoning: The easiest way to get that classic, well-balanced taco flavor. Use your favorite brand, or a homemade blend.
  • 4 oz Cream Cheese, softened: This is the secret ingredient that creates a creamy, luscious filling and helps everything bind together.
  • 1/2 cup Salsa: Adds moisture, tang, and another layer of tomato and chili flavor to the beef mixture.
  • 1 cup Shredded Mexican Cheese Blend (or Cheddar): Melds everything together with its gooey, cheesy goodness. Reserve a little for sprinkling on top.
  • 1/4 cup chopped fresh Cilantro: Brings a fresh, citrusy brightness that cuts through the richness of the beef and cheese.
  • 810 Large (10-inch) Flour Tortillas: These are the vessel for our delicious filling. Large, soft tortillas are easiest to roll without cracking.
  • 2 tbsp Melted Butter or Olive Oil: Brushed on the outside of the roll-ups before baking to ensure they become golden-brown and crispy.


Instructions

  1. Prepare the Pan and Veggies: Heat 1 tablespoon of olive oil in a large skillet or Dutch oven over medium-high heat. Once the oil is shimmering, add the finely diced yellow onion and both red and green bell peppers. Sauté for 4-5 minutes, stirring occasionally, until they begin to soften and the onion becomes translucent. Add the minced garlic and cook for another minute until fragrant.
  2. Brown the Beef: Add the lean ground beef to the skillet with the vegetables. Use a spatula or wooden spoon to break the beef apart into small crumbles. Cook until the beef is fully browned and no pink remains, which should take about 6-8 minutes. If you used a higher-fat beef, be sure to drain off any excess grease at this stage.
  3. Season the Filling: Sprinkle the packet of taco seasoning over the beef and vegetable mixture. Stir well to ensure everything is evenly coated. Cook for one minute to toast the spices and deepen their flavor.
  4. Create the Creamy Base: Reduce the heat to low. Add the softened cream cheese and the salsa to the skillet. Stir continuously until the cream cheese is completely melted and has combined with the beef mixture to create a creamy, cohesive filling.
  5. Add Cheese and Cilantro: Remove the skillet from the heat. Fold in 3/4 cup of the shredded Mexican cheese blend and the chopped fresh cilantro. Stir until the cheese is just beginning to melt and is well-distributed throughout the filling.
  6. Assemble the Roll-Ups: Lay a large flour tortilla on a clean, flat surface. Spread about 1/2 to 3/4 cup of the warm beef mixture evenly over the tortilla, leaving a small 1/2-inch border around the edges. Be careful not to overfill, as this can cause the roll-ups to burst or become difficult to slice.
  7. Roll and Slice: Tightly roll the tortilla up like a jelly roll. The warmth of the filling will help the tortilla stay pliable. Using a sharp serrated knife, carefully slice the roll into 1-inch thick pinwheels. A gentle sawing motion works best to keep the circular shape intact. Repeat this process with the remaining tortillas and filling.
  8. Bake to Perfection: Preheat your oven to 400°F (200°C). Line a large baking sheet with parchment paper for easy cleanup. Arrange the sliced roll-ups on the baking sheet, leaving a little space between each one. Brush the tops and sides lightly with the melted butter or olive oil. Sprinkle the remaining 1/4 cup of shredded cheese over the tops of the pinwheels.
  9. Serve Warm: Bake for 12-15 minutes, or until the roll-ups are heated through, the cheese is melted and bubbly, and the edges of the tortillas are golden-brown and slightly crispy. Let them cool for a few minutes before serving, as the filling will be very hot.

Nutrition

  • Serving Size: one normal portion
  • Calories: 380
  • Protein: 20g